Sec. 52-264. Judges of Supreme Court to make rules for appeals and writs of error.

      Sec. 52-264. Judges of Supreme Court to make rules for appeals and writs of error. The judges of the Supreme Court shall make such orders and rules as they deem necessary concerning the practice and procedure in the taking of appeals and writs of error to the Supreme Court, and concerning the giving of security by the appealing party, the stay of execution during the pendency of appeal, the payment of costs and the taxation of reasonable costs when the same have not been fixed by statute.

      (1949 Rev., S. 8012; 1957, P.A. 651, S. 32; P.A. 82-160, S. 136.)

      History: P.A. 82-160 made a technical correction.
